    (WJHL) – Tuesday night was stacked with region tournament action all across Southwest Virginia – on the diamond and the pitch. In Bristol, Lebanon trailed Union late in a Region 2D semifinal. However, they dug out of the hole just in time to punch a ticket to the championship, 4-3. The Pioneers will meet John Battle, after the Trojans dominated Gate City in the second semifinal of the evening, 12-1. John Battle and Lebanon will play for a Region 2D baseball championship in Bristol on Thursday.

    JOHNSON CITY, Tenn. (WJHL) – Summer is almost here in Northeast Tennessee – kids are out of school, the pools are open and the Appalachian League Opening Day is right around the corner. The Johnson City Doughboys will begin their 2025 season at home on Thursday night. On Monday, the short preseason practice window opened at TVA Credit Union Ballpark. Most clubs have just three days for their “spring training”, which provides a unique set of challenges.

    NASHVILLE, Tenn. (WJHL) – The Bucs found their backs against the wall in the Nashville Regional on Saturday afternoon – but ETSU had been embracing pressure all month long. The Blue and Gold overcame a pair of losses to The Citadel to close out the SoCon regular season championship with a win in the series finale. The Johnson City squad also trailed in each of its three games at the Southern Conference Tournament in Greenville, South Carolina.
